Blogging for Freelancers – Free Webinar!

The Savvy Freelancing Webinars are back!

Our next cost-free, pitch-free webinar will be on Wednesday, May 5th 2010, at 8 pm EST.

Blogging for Freelancers

Our topic will be “Blogging for Freelancers,” and we’ll be taking up:

  • top reasons why freelancers should blog
  • the advantages and disadvantages of blogging
  • common mistakes freelancers make with their blog
  • the types of blog posts that can help you attract clients
  • how to get started blogging, or take your current blog to the next level
